Lucy, Schroeder, Peppermint Patty,
Sally, Rerun, Linus too.
Marcie, Woodstock, Franklin, Pigpen,
Snoopy-that’s the Peanuts Crew.
You’re a good man, Charlie Brown,
And all your friends gather ‘round.

Lucy is the crabby sort,
She is awful at all sports.
Her psychiatrist booth costs you,
Pay her 5 cents-that’s what’s due.
“You’re a blockhead!”-so she says,
but change doctors and you’re dead.

Schroeder is musically inclined,
he plays Beethoven all the time.
Lucy loves him-he doesn’t know,
if she bugs him, “KLUNK!” she will go.
Schroeder loves to play the piano,
especially Beethoven’s 5th concerto.

Peppermint Patty loves all sports,
though her manners are the worst.
She loves Chuck, Marcie does too,
They both share him, wouldn’t you?
Punt the football, kick it hard,
When you’re done, you might be scarred.

Sally Brown is naive, but cute,
she asks Santa for the loot.
She wants the money, so you see,
sign the letter, “with love, me”.
Bring it wrapped in polka-dots,
and make sure it’s lots and lots.

Rerun is the less known one,
He and Snoopy have lots of fun.
They play cards and basketball,
Rerun always wears overalls.
Van Pelt is this boys’ last name
He is in Lucy and Linus’ domain.

Linus is Charlie Brown’s best friend,
They talk upon the wall to no end.
Linus is so very smart,
He loves blankets, thumbs and art.
Lucy scorns him, he doesn’t care;
He and his blanket are quite a pair.

Marcie is so smart and shy,
Sports like football make her cry.
She calls Peppermint Patty “sir”,
Willingly shares Charles with her.
Marcie always finishes her work,
She is nice but has strange quirks.

Woodstock only speaks in lines,
But he likes to sing sometimes.
He and Snoopy are best friends,
They sing and dance around the bend.
They laugh, and play, and they help out,
That’s what friends are all about!

Franklin is the only colored one,
He and the gang have lots of fun.
Franklin does very well at sports
He loves soccer, football and more!
Baseball, basketball-he loves those too.
He is kind and will teach you.

Pigpen is all covered in dirt,
He takes mud baths-they don't work.
Civilizations' dust lies on him,
He looks like a dust cloud rolling in.
When he's clean, no one will know,
Just who is that boy on the go.

Snoopy is a happy dog,
He loves dancing and singing along.
He is always very hungry,
His stomach is super grumbly.
"Curse you, Red Baron!" is what he shouts,
He always sleeps atop his dog house.

Charlie Brown can't fly a kite,
Though he tries with all his might.
Halloween time only brings him rocks,
Never gets valentines, only gets mocked.
Baseball captain, worrier, friend,
We all love Charlie Brown to the end!
That's the Peanut Gang, you see,
Funny comic strip to read.
Though they bring each other strife,
They'll be friends all of their lives.
Charles Schultz was smart, yes siree,
Children help the world to see.
